History of the Court Jersey

The court jersey has undergone a significant change since its initial beginnings. Originally, jerseys were basic attire, typically made from thick wool and featuring a standard design – often just the team's name or a small logo. Through the mid-20th century, materials transitioned to lighter cotton, allowing for greater player mobility. The appearance of synthetic fabrics like polyester in the latter 80s revolutionized jersey design, enabling more vibrant colors, complex graphics, and enhanced moisture-wicking properties . Basketball Jersey Fabrics: Athletic and Comfort

The fabric used for basketball jerseys has changed significantly, directly impacting both player ability and comfort . Traditionally , jerseys were crafted from thick cotton, which proved to impede movement and lead to overheating. Now, current jerseys often employ breathable synthetic blends , sometimes featuring dampness-removing technology. This enables for improved breathability, keeping athletes dry and comfortable during demanding competition. Furthermore , some jerseys use knit constructions to amplify ventilation and reduce the overall weight of the apparel .
